How can I tell if my doctor's mistake rises to the level of malpractice?Not all bad outcome amounts to malpractice. To have a valid claim, you typically must establish four things: a doctor-patient relationship existed, the provider failed to meet the accepted standard of care, that deviation caused your damages, and that real, measurable damages resulted. How many months or years should I expect this process to last?Medical malpractice matters rank as some of the most complex to resolve in personal injury law. Matters with clear-cut evidence may settle within one to one and a half years, while cases involving multiple defendants can take two to four years. Variables including the complexity of the medical issues all impact the timeline.
How long do I have to file a malpractice claim in California?Per California's legal framework, the filing deadline for medical malpractice is generally three years after the negligent act or one year from the date you discovered the injury, whichever comes first. Different timelines may govern for minors. Act quickly — letting the deadline pass eliminates your legal claim.
What types of damages can I recover in a medical malpractice case?Victims are often awarded multiple types of financial recovery in a successful malpractice claim. These commonly encompass hospital bills and rehabilitative care, diminished future earnings, pain and suffering, and in cases of extreme negligence, the court may award additional punitive amounts. California places limits on non-economic damages in malpractice cases, which is one more reason to have a skilled medical malpractice lawyer in your corner.
